Art & Glass Fest at Arbor Crest this weekend

Enjoy a weekend of art, music and wine at this year's Art & Glass Fest at Arbor Crest Wine cellars this Saturday, August 17 & Sunday, August 18 from 11am to 6pm both days.

The Arbor Crest Art & Glass Fest in an annual event that brings together over 50 arts & crafts vendors from around the Inland Northwest to display and sell their original works. The event features glasswork, metalwork, paintings, jewelry and other unique craft items. Saturday will feature a free concert with Miss Abbey & the Hot Five, starting at 1pm.

Admission is free for the Art & Glass Fest, but there is a $5 fee for the Sunday concert featuring The Sara Brown Band, starting at 5:30pm. Wine and food available for purchase.

Goodguys 12th Great Northwest Nationals this weekend

The Goodguys Rod & Custom Car Show will be at the Spokane Interstate Fairgrounds, 404 N Havana this Friday, Saturday & Sunday, August 16-18, located in Bays 1, 2, 3 and the Main Lawn.

The show features over 1,500 Hot Rods, Customs, Classics, Muscle Cars and Trucks thru '72, vendor & manufacturing exhibits, swap meet, AutoTrader Classics Cars 4 Sale Corral, Model & Pedal car show, live entertainment, free kids entertainment, activities for the kids and more.

Hours are 8am to 5pm Friday & Saturday; 8am to 3pm Sunday. Admission is $15 for adults (13+); $6 for kids 7-12; and ages 6 and under free.

Coeur d'Alene Diamond Cup Coming Labor Day Weekend




The Diamond Cup and H1 Unlimited Hydroplane racing will be returning to Lake Coeur d'Alene this Labor Day Weekend, Friday, August 30 through Sunday, September 1 after a forty-five year hiatus. The race will take place around Silver Beach in what is one of the fastest race courses H1 has to offer.

Salvation Army to hand out 4,000 Backpacks

The Salvation Army's annual Backpacks For Kids Distribution & Resource Fair will take place this Friday, August 16 at the Salvation Army Community Center, 222 E Indiana Avenue. Doors open at 8am and will close at 7pm. If the backpacks supply is depleted, the event will close early. Backpacks are distributed on a first come, first served basis.

The need for basic school supplies is so great that it has increased dramatically over the years. Last year, The Salvation Army handed out 3,749 backpacks filled with supplies. This year, the organization anticipates handing out 4,000 backpacks with supplies required by the school district by grade level.

The Resource Fair is also free and open to the public. Vendors will be offering free glucose, blood pressure and health screenings, free dental care items, financial education tools, free ID cards for children, and a free book to the first 1,000 children through the doors. Photo ID of parent, ID for child (Medical ID card, etc) and Proof of Address (ex-Avista bill) is needed. This is sponsored By Cenex Zip Trip & Molina Healthcare.

There will be a check presentation for $25,000 from Cenex Zip Trip to the Salvation Army at 7:45am, just prior to the opening of the event. These funds go directly to the Backpacks For Kids Campaign.
